I stayed at this hotel for 3 nights prior to a business trip to Frankfurt, Germany. It was my first visit to Budapest and a friend and I thought it would be a fun trip to take. The hotel's location cant be beat....with views to the Danube and steps away from the Chain Bridge, it serves as a great "base" to set out sight seeing each day. Budapest is a small city that can be easily walked, however even with maps and guide books, my friend and I sought the help of the concierge. Each recommendation that was made, were great ones...including dinner suggestions which were exactly what we were looking for. The room was small but the bed was comfortable and since I only slept there, fine for my needs.The hotel has a car service that was very affordable ($46) each way from the airport to the hotel. The ride is about 35 minutes and rather than have the hassle of dealing with a taxi where credit cards wouldnt be accepted, we felt this was a reasonable price to pay.There is a small gym and pool, however even with intentions of working out, we didnt since we walked so much during the day. The only negetive experience was our wake up call on the morning of our checkout. We had spoken (in person) to a front desk clerk the night before and ordered our hotel car to take us to the airport at 5:30am with a wake up call for 5am. The next morning, our wake up call came in at 5:30am. Fortunately, my friend had the foresight to set the alarm on her phone as a back up, so when she called me at 5:15am, there was quite a bit of a frantic effort to get bags downstairs and checked out by 5:30am. The hotel staff apologized and quite honestly as much as this incident was really annoying and stressful, the rest of the stay was so good that I cant hold that against the otherwise great experience that we had at the Sofitel.
